INSIZE ISD-H Series High-Definition Manual Vision Measuring System
The INSIZE ISD-H Series High-Definition Manual Vision Measuring Systems provide precision non-contact optical measurement for dimensional inspection, profile measurement, and quality control of manufactured components. Combining high-definition imaging, precision mechanical positioning, zoom optics, adjustable LED illumination, and measurement software, the ISD-H Series provides a versatile solution for inspection environments requiring accurate and repeatable dimensional measurements.
The series is available in three measuring configurations — ISD-H210, ISD-H320, and ISD-H430 — allowing customers to select the measuring range appropriate for their workpieces while maintaining the same core optical measurement performance.
All three models provide 0.5 µm resolution, 2 µm repeatability, measurement accuracy of ≤(2.5 + L/100) µm, and 27.4X–351X magnification on a 24-inch monitor. Maximum workpiece load is 20 kg across the series.
Choose Your ISD-H Model
| Model | X × Y × Z Measuring Range | Resolution | Repeatability | Accuracy | Max. Workpiece Load |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| ISD-H210 | 200 × 100 × 150 mm | 0.5 µm | 2 µm | ≤(2.5 + L/100) µm | 20 kg |
| ISD-H320 | 300 × 200 × 150 mm | 0.5 µm | 2 µm | ≤(2.5 + L/100) µm | 20 kg |
| ISD-H430 | 400 × 300 × 150 mm | 0.5 µm | 2 µm | ≤(2.5 + L/100) µm | 20 kg |
L represents the measuring length in millimeters.

Adjustable Surface and Contour Illumination
The ISD-H Series uses adjustable LED illumination for both surface and contour inspection.
Surface illumination helps illuminate features on the upper surface of a component, while contour illumination can emphasize edges and profiles. The ability to adjust illumination allows operators to optimize image contrast for different workpiece materials, geometries, and inspection features.

Model Selection
ISD-H210 — 200 × 100 × 150 mm
The ISD-H210 is the most compact configuration in the series and provides a 200 × 100 mm X/Y measuring area with a 150 mm Z-axis range.
It is suited to customers primarily measuring smaller precision components while still requiring the accuracy and optical capabilities of the ISD-H platform.
ISD-H320 — 300 × 200 × 150 mm
The ISD-H320 increases the X/Y measuring area to 300 × 200 mm, providing additional stage capacity for larger components while retaining the same 150 mm Z-axis range and core measurement specifications.
ISD-H430 — 400 × 300 × 150 mm
The ISD-H430 provides the largest X/Y measuring range in the ISD-H Series at 400 × 300 mm.
This configuration is appropriate when the additional stage area is required for larger workpieces, layouts, or multiple features while maintaining the same fundamental optical measurement performance.
Technical Specifications
| Specification | ISD-H210 | ISD-H320 | ISD-H430 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Measuring Range X × Y × Z | 200 × 100 × 150 mm | 300 × 200 × 150 mm | 400 × 300 × 150 mm |
| X/Y/Z Resolution | 0.5 µm | 0.5 µm | 0.5 µm |
| X/Y Repeatability | 2 µm | 2 µm | 2 µm |
| X/Y Accuracy | ≤(2.5 + L/100) µm | ≤(2.5 + L/100) µm | ≤(2.5 + L/100) µm |
| Magnification | 27.4X–351X | 27.4X–351X | 27.4X–351X |
| Monitor | 24" | 24" | 24" |
| Maximum Workpiece Height | 150 mm | 150 mm | 150 mm |
| Maximum Workpiece Weight | 20 kg | 20 kg | 20 kg |
| Drive Method | Manual | Manual | Manual |
